Transaction f5e41bb581b6806ecb0447b35164623ffe1c447e3fe2043300190bc838996be8
1 Input
2 Outputs
- f5e41bb581b6806ecb0447b35164623ffe1c447e3fe2043300190bc838996be8:0
- f5e41bb581b6806ecb0447b35164623ffe1c447e3fe2043300190bc838996be8:1
value 619900
address 3PvfcHHFCDaCn6PJEQ3wuh9d5kLCcdYgPT
value 1254274769
address 15bz4m3vHaawjnMMBChLv6DsJYrpa4yq3t